<hr/>
<h2>Listen for variable changes <em>outside</em> of the GUI</h2>
<p>Let's say you have a variable that changes by itself from time to time. If you'd like the GUI to reflect those changes, use the <code>listen()</code> method.</p>
<pre class="prettyprint">gui.add(obj, "propName").listen();</pre>
<hr/>
<h2>Advanced listening</h2>
<p>By default, <strong>gui-dat</strong> will create an internal interval that checks for changes in the values you've marked with <code>listen()</code>. If you'd like to check for these changes in an interval of your own definition, use the following:
<pre class="prettyprint">
gui.autoListen = false; // disables internal interval
gui.add(obj, "propName").listen();
// Make your own loop
setInterval(function() {
gui.listen(); // updates values you've marked with listen()
}, 1000 / 60);
</pre>
<p>Alternatively, you can forego calling <code>listen()</code> on individual controllers, and instead choose to monitor changes in <em>all</em> values controlled by your gui.</p>
<pre class="prettyprint">
gui.autoListen = false; // disables internal interval
gui.add(obj, "add");
gui.add(obj, "lotsa");
gui.add(obj, "properties");
// Make your own loop
setInterval(function() {
gui.listenAll(); // updates ALL values managed by this gui
}, 1000 / 60);
</pre>
